Ranger: Mark a few classes as final

I noticed there was a warning from clang about int_range's
dtor being marked as final saying the class cannot be inherited from.
So let's mark the few ranger classes as final for those which we know
will be final.

Bootstrapped and tested on x86_64-linux-gnu.

gcc/ChangeLog:

	* value-range.h (class int_range): Mark as final.
	(class prange): Likewise.
	(class frange): Likewise.
